Food GHG emissions by system stage (Share of total) - Consumption in Argentina
Argentina: Food GHG emissions by system stage (Share of total) - Consumption was 1.76 in 2015. ▲ Rising
Food GHG emissions by system stage (Share of total) - Consumption in Argentina, 1990–2015
Source: Crippa, M., Solazzo, E., Guizzardi, D., Monforti-Ferrario, F., Tubiello, F.N. and Leip, A. EDGAR-FOOD data. Figshare, doi:10.6084/m9.figshare.13476666 (2021).
Analysis
The most recent figure for food ghg emissions by system stage (share of total) - consumption in Argentina is 1.76, measured in 2015. That is the highest value across all 26 years on record.
The figure is up 2.9% on the previous year and up 54.6% over ten years.
Over the whole period, food ghg emissions by system stage (share of total) - consumption in Argentina peaked at 1.76 in 2015 and was at its lowest, 1.04, in 2004.
Argentina ranks 93rd of 193 countries on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 26 years of available data.

About this data
Food GHG emissions disaggregated by system stage are generated from EDGAR-FOOD, a global emission inventory of GHGs from the food systems. EDGAR-FOOD has been developed to aid the understanding of the activities underlying the energy demand and use, agriculture and land use change emissions associated with the production, distribution, consumption and disposal of food through the various stages and sectors of the composite global food system. These data were complemented with data from the FAOSTAT database on GHG emissions from land use related to agriculture (FAO, 2020). EDGAR-FOOD represents the first database consistently covering each stage of the food chain for all countries with yearly frequency for the period 1990-2015. Details regarding the methodology applied are available in Crippa et al. (2021).
